Billy Ray Garry was born March 27th, 1950 in Gurdon, Arkansas to the late John Wesley Garry and Dorothy Garry. He was the seventh of nine siblings. Billy received education from Gurdon public schools then attended a two year vocational training program. He relocated to Kansas City, MO in 1970. He later married the love of his life, Donna Garry April 6, 1991.
Billy was employed by and retired from TWA after 19 years of dedicated service where he was a mechanic servicing and painting airplanes. Billy has always had a love for gardening, restoring and painting vintage cars. He enjoyed watching sports, fishing and spending time with his family and friends. He traveled back to his howetown in Gurdon Arkansas yearly to reminise and connect with family and friends.
Billy was preceded in death by four brothers, John, Charles, Larry and Doyle Garry, and two sisters, Frances Powell and Anna Mae Garry. On June 8th, 2023 Billy made his transition.
As the sunset on his life and legacy he leaves to cherish his memory, his wife of thirty-two years Donna Garry; three daughters, Desiree Felder, Deirdre ( DeAndre Sr.) Waldrup and Danielle (Jacora) Garry. One brother, Willie Garry Gurdon, AR; one sister, Annie L. Williams KCMO; three grandchildren, DeAndre Waldrup Jr, Devin Waldrup and Deryn Waldrup; one grandpup Chance Garry. He also leaves to cherish his memory, a host of nieces, nephews, cousins, other family members, and friends.
